E3 2009: What Activision is bringing to the table

activision logoE3 2009 is less than one week away and publishers are starting to give us the heads up on what games they will be showing off on the floor. Activision is looking to have a major presence at the show as it’s bringing ten games to E3 2009. These games cover many different genres such as racing, adventure, FPS and music. We are looking to learn a ton of information about DJ Hero and Guitar Hero 5. Hopefully we’ll also get a clearer picture of what else Tony Hawk Ride has to offer besides the skateboard peripheral.

Check out the list of confirmed Activision games at E3 2009 along with a little summary of what each game is about.

Blur is a new game from Bizarre Creations that is like a cross between Need for Speed and Burnout. In this racing game players will be able to acquire power ups such as energy blasts and speed boosts. Blur will have more than 60 licensed cars as well as competitive and cooperative multiplayers modes that can be played online or offline. Blur is coming out for the PS3, Xbox 360 and PC.

DJ Hero is the newest music rhythm franchise from Activison. We don’t know too much about this game other than it will ship with a turntable controller that fully rotates and has an effects dial and cross fader. DJ Hero will be released for the PS2, PS3, Xbox 360 and Wii.

Guitar Hero 5 is looking to expand its influence even further by bringing over 85 master tracks from the biggest bands to lesser known favorites. It will also feature different music genres from more than 25 other artists. The music studio option has been streamlined to be more user friendly and any combination of instruments can be used at any time. There’s nothing to stop you from rocking out to The Rolling Stones using four drum sets. Guitar Hero 5 will be released for the PS2, PS3, Xbox 360 and Wii.

Marvel Ultimate Alliance 2 is sure to be a favorite at E3 2009. Ever since it was announced we haven’t heard too much more about the game other than a few announcements regarding playable characters. This time we’ll play through the Civil War storyline from the comics that pitted hero vs. hero. We’ll be able to choose from a wide number of characters including Captain America, Hulk, Spider-Man, Venom and Green Goblin. Ultimate Alliance 2 is coming out for the PS2, PSP, PS3, Xbox 360, Wii and DS.

Modern Warfare 2Modern Warfare 2 is a game that’s probably going to steal the show. Infinity Ward just may change the way we look at FPS combat once again. If you’ve been on Earth for the past couple years you’ll know Modern Warfare 2 is a pretty big deal. It’s coming out on November 11, 2009 for PS3, Xbox 360 and PC.

PROTOTYPE is a new open world game that stars Alex Mercer, a man with a freaky mutation that goes around New York City slicing people in half. He can take on other forms and absorb people’s memories to gain an advantage. It has been compared to inFAMOUS in the past but hopefully it’ll turn out to be a different beast altogether. PROTOTYPE will be released for the PS3, Xbox 360 and PC.

Singularity is probably the game we’ve heard the least about. This Sci-Fi shooter uses time as weapon. Apparently we’ll be fighting against Russian soldiers and monsters while jumping between the 1950’s and present day. PS3, Xbox 360 and PC owners can get their hands on this one when it releases.

Tony Hawk: Ride is the revitalization of the long lived franchise. This time the game is shipping with a skateboard peripheral that will be used to move about the world and pull off tricks. It’s rumored to cost $120 and we really don’t know if there is a story of any kind in the game. That’s what E3 is for. This one is coming out for the PS3, Xbox 360 and Wii.

Transformers: Revenge of the Fallen is based on the upcoming movie. While we hope it doesn’t fall into the abyss of other movie turned game projects, it does contain a multiplayer mode and we can choose to be Autobots or Decepticons. Everyone will be able to play this game because it’s coming out for PSP, PS2, PS3, Xbox 360, Wii, DS and PC.

Wolfenstein is making a comeback this year by sticking us in the shoes of a man who is going to take down Nazi’s single handedly. The Nazi’s have a mysterious new power and BJ Blazkowicz is going to use it against them. This is another FPS we can add to our growing library. Look out for this one on PS3, Xbox 360 and PC.
